NARRARI Pakistan (Reuters) - Charities that the United Nations says are linked to militant groups are helping hungry Pakistanis fleeing a recent military offensive as the official number of those seeking aid reached nearly 900,000 on Monday.
Bureaucratic mix-ups mean some families did not receive food, the families told Reuters, despite queuing for days in the sun.
